`
d2hellen
  • 浏览: 101796 次
  • 性别: Icon_minigender_1
  • 来自: 珠海
社区版块
存档分类
最新评论

Samba实现user级权限控制

 
阅读更多
新建用户组

groupadd lingdao

groupadd staff


新建用户

useradd liaoqiang -g lingdao

useradd yinping -g staff

useradd yangzun -g staff


新建SAMBA用户

smbpasswd -a liaoqiang

smbpasswd -a yinping

smbpasswd -a yangzun


[global]

        workgroup = MYGROUP
        server string = Samba Server Version %v

        security = user
        encrypt passwords = yes
        smb passwd file = /etc/samba/smbpasswd


==============================

Samba  3.5.10 设置 /etc/samba/smbpasswd 文件不成功

/etc/samba/smb.conf
添加了 smb passwd file = /etc/samba/smbpasswd
关闭了
#        security = user
#       passdb backend = tdbsam

但是添加用户的时候, smbpasswd文件还是没有内容, 为何?
================================

解决:
passdb backend = smbpasswd
smb passwd file = /etc/samba/smbpasswd

#============================ Share Definitions ==============================

[html]
        path=/var/www/html
        browseable=yes
        public=no
        valid user = @lingdao
        write list=liaoqiang
        printable=no
[d]
        path=/mnt/d
        browseable=no
        writable=yes
        public=no
        valid 
        printable=no

[homes]
        comment = Home Directories
        path=/mnt/d/home/%S
        browseable = no
        writable = yes
        valid users = %S
        create mode = 0664
        directory mode = 0775


[public]
        comment = Public File Directory
        path = /home/public
        public = yes
        writable = yes




删除windows共享记录用户名密码缓存的方法:
命令行下输入:

net use /delete \\网络服务器IP



如访问共享目录提示权限问题:NT_STATUS_ACCESS_DENIED listing \*,解决方法进入:这里
分享到:
评论

相关推荐

    浅谈LINUX操作系统中Samba3.0服务器实战.pdf

    浅谈LINUX操作系统中Samba3.0服务器实战.pdf ...通过 Samba 服务器,我们可以实现文件共享、打印机共享、用户权限控制等功能,不仅限于文件共享、打印机共享,还可以实现用户身份验证、用户权限控制等功能。

    在Windows与Linux下Samba共享文件夹以及映射的详细使用说明

    Samba 共享文件夹以及映射详细使用说明 在Windows与Linux下Samba共享文件夹以及映射的详细使用说明是指在Windows...通过Samba,可以实现Windows和Linux操作系统之间的文件共享和打印机共享,提高了工作效率和生产力。

    SAMBA 24学时教程

    Samba的配置,涵盖smb.conf文件的分析、实现资源共享、安全保护和管理;Samba的使用,讨论Samba与UNIX、Windows 9x和Windows NT的综合应用;Samba的安全性,介绍口令加密和在Samba中使用SSL;另外,还有在广域网中...

    Linux下配置Samba服务器.pdf

    为了实现企业网络资源共享,提高工作效率,可以在Linux系统下架设Samba服务器。 Samba服务器是什么? Samba服务器是一种在局域网上的共享文件或打印机的协议,可以运行在多种协议上面,如TCP/IP或IPX等。它可以为...

    操作系统安全:samba多用户共享配置(实验三).docx

    -a Sys_User: 添加系统用户为samba用户 -d :禁用用户 -e: 启用用户 -x: 删除用户 pdbedit -a -u renli //也可以创建samba账户 图5:新建用户 图6:将用户添加到samba账户中 smbpasswd:该方式是使用smb工具...

    fedora 9中samba共享的设置方法

    在 Fedora 9 中,设置 Samba 共享需要安装 Samba 服务,配置 smb.conf 文件,并添加共享用户和权限。本文将详细介绍 Fedora 9 中 Samba 共享的设置方法。 首先,需要安装 Samba 软件包。使用 rpm 命令检查是否已经...

    SAMBA服务器配置实验报告.doc

    2. 配置SAMBA服务器的软件包,修改平安级别为share,默认的平安级别为user。 3. 共享系统的/tmp目录,共享名为share,并添加内容如下: [share] comment=just share path=/tmp public=yes writable=yes 4. 重启SAMBA...

    《Linux服务器配置与管理》教学课件—第-15-章--Samba-服务器配置.pptx

    这是 samba 的 SMB 核心进程,它使用 SMB 协议与客户端连接,完成用户认 证、权限管理和文件共享服务。 15.1.1 Samba简介 《Linux服务器配置与管理》教学课件—第-15-章--Samba-服务器配置全文共40页,当前为第6页。...

    SAMBA服务器配置实验报告.docx

    4、配置 samba 服务器内容: vi /etc/samba/smb.conf ,安全级别改为 share,默认的安全级 别为 user。 共享系统的 /tmp 目录共享名为 share 。添加内容如下: [share] comment=just share path=/tmp public=yes ...

    SAMBA服务器配置实验报告(1).doc

    同 时对在Linux下修改Samba服务的主配置文件有了一定的了解,对于各个共享目录的所属 组权限也需要进行认真的设置,才能确保Samba服务器正常运行和工作。 ----------------------- SAMBA服务器配置实验报告(1)全文共...

    docker-samba:[ROMirror] Docker中的Samba服务器

    码头工人桑巴 这是什么? 这是Docker中的Samba服务器。 该图像旨在提高灵活性... 格式: [username],[user id],[samba password],[additional group names*] 。 * :此选项是可选的,您可以指定使用多个组,作为分隔

    user服务器实例解析.docx

    # 设置服务器名称为自己的姓名 security = user # 设置samba安全级别为user模式 encrypt passwords = yes 【homes】 comment = home directories browseable = yes read only = yes valid users = %S 【sales】 ...

    企业级Linux服务攻略

    2.4.3 设置Samba的权限 2.4.4 Samba的隐藏共享 2.5 Samba客户端配置 2.5.1 Linux客户端访问Samba共享 2.5.2 Windows客户端访问Samba共享 2.6 Samba的打印共享 2.7 Samba企业实战与应用 2.7.1 企业环境及需求 2.7.2 ...

    贵州比赛题

    PC2能通过网上邻居访问samba服务器 用户名为:jnds 所属组为jnds 用户只能登录samba服务器 不能登录linux系统 密码统一设置为123456 创建两个共享目录 user soft jnds 所有用户都有读写权限 usr soft jnds1只有jnds...

    Linux下修改IP地址的五种方法.pdf

    在使用Samba时,我们也需要设置umask值,以便控制文件权限的继承。例如,我们可以在/etc/bashrc或/home/user/.bashrc文件中添加以下命令: umask 002 这时,我们就可以使用Samba了。 在Linux中修改IP地址有很多种...

    Linux目录结构分解及意义和建议

    home — 存储普通用户的个人文件 ftp — 用户所有服务 httpd samba user1 user2bin — 系统启动时需要的执行文件(二进制)sbin — 可执行程序的目录,但大多存放涉及系统管理的命令。只有root权限才能执行proc...

    linux-windows共享文件配置

    在打开的文件中,我们需要找到 `security=user` 行,并将其改为 `security=foldername`。然后,在文件最后添加以下内容: `[foldername]` `path=/home/[username]/[foldername]` `public=yes` `writable=yes` 5. ...

    用rsync从Linux到Windows远程备份.

    rsync 的最新版本可以从 http://rsync.samba.org/rsync/获得。 rsync 的特性如下: 1、可以镜像保存整个目录树和文件系统。 2、可以很容易做到保持原来文件的权限、时间、软硬链接等等。 3、无须特殊权限即可安装...

    Linux-FTP配置说明及安装源文件

    虚拟帐户与samba中的虚拟帐户有点像,就是为了防止别人用真正的帐户登录系统,而采用的一个帐户的别名帐户,而虚拟帐户只能够登录 ftp,而不能用做其它目的。 20.4.1 创建虚拟帐户文件 [root@redhat vsftpd]# vi ...

Global site tag (gtag.js) - Google Analytics